Cancer vaccines represent a significant advancement in modern medicine, offering effective tools to prevent and treat certain types of cancers. Several vaccines have been approved by regulatory bodies worldwide, most notably by the U.S. Food and Drug Administration (FDA), showcasing their efficacy, safety, and essential role in public health and cancer management.
1. HPV Vaccines (Gardasil and Cervarix) Among the most widely known preventive cancer vaccines are those targeting Human Papillomavirus (HPV), responsible for nearly all cases of cervical cancer, as well as certain throat, anal, vaginal, vulvar, and penile cancers. Gardasil and Gardasil 9, produced by Merck, and Cervarix, produced by GlaxoSmithKline, are currently the key HPV vaccines. Administered primarily to adolescents and young adults, these vaccines offer substantial protection against infection by HPV strains most commonly linked to cancer development. Due to their proven effectiveness, HPV vaccination has become an integral part of routine immunization schedules globally, resulting in substantial decreases in cervical cancer incidence and related cancers.
2. Hepatitis B Vaccine (Engerix-B, Recombivax HB) Hepatitis B virus (HBV) infection significantly increases the risk of developing hepatocellular carcinoma, a common type of liver cancer. Approved vaccines such as Engerix-B and Recombivax HB effectively prevent HBV infection, dramatically reducing the risk of liver cancer. The World Health Organization (WHO) recommends universal HBV vaccination at birth, a practice that has successfully lowered liver cancer rates worldwide, especially in regions where HBV is endemic.
3. Provenge (Sipuleucel-T) Provenge is currently one of the few FDA-approved therapeutic cancer vaccines. It is specifically approved for treating metastatic castration-resistant prostate cancer. Provenge utilizes a personalized approach, involving the collection of a patient's immune cells, specifically dendritic cells, which are then activated and engineered to target prostate cancer antigens. After modification, these cells are reintroduced into the patient’s body to stimulate a robust immune response against the cancer. Provenge has demonstrated the ability to prolong survival, significantly improving quality of life and marking a pivotal milestone in personalized cancer immunotherapy.
4. Bacillus Calmette-Guérin (BCG) Vaccine Initially developed as a tuberculosis vaccine, the BCG vaccine is now widely used as a therapeutic cancer vaccine for treating non-muscle invasive bladder cancer. Administered directly into the bladder through intravesical therapy, BCG stimulates the immune system to attack and eliminate cancer cells. This vaccine is highly effective in preventing bladder cancer recurrence and progression, making it a standard-of-care treatment globally.
While currently approved cancer vaccines have transformed cancer care, numerous promising candidates continue to undergo extensive clinical trials. Breakthroughs in immunology, biotechnology, and mRNA vaccine platforms—such as those demonstrated in COVID-19 vaccine development—are inspiring confidence that additional therapeutic cancer vaccines will soon achieve approval. Clinical studies are actively exploring therapeutic vaccines targeting melanoma, breast cancer, pancreatic cancer, and glioblastoma, further expanding the horizon for effective cancer treatment.
The approval of cancer vaccines represents not only individual healthcare breakthroughs but also broader public health achievements. Through widespread immunization programs, preventive vaccines like those for HPV and HBV have considerably lowered cancer incidence globally, substantially decreasing morbidity and mortality. Therapeutic vaccines offer critical treatment options, improving survival outcomes, particularly for challenging-to-treat cancers like advanced prostate and bladder cancers.
The landscape of approved cancer vaccines is continually evolving, driven by scientific innovation and rigorous research. As additional vaccines gain approval, they will undoubtedly reshape cancer treatment, offering enhanced prevention strategies and personalized therapeutic options that significantly impact global cancer care.
